Systems Engineer (Validation & Verification Engineer)

Apex Systems is hiring for multiple Systems Engineers (Validation & Verification Engineer), levels 3-5, with a large aerospace and defense client.

Position requires a currently active, DoD-issued Top Secret Security Clearance.

Must be open to working 100% on-site in one of the following locations: Seal Beach, CA (preferred); El Segundo, CA; Colorado Springs, CO; Aurora, CO; Herndon, VA; Leesburg, VA; or Kennedy Space Center, FL.

Contract Type/Duration: W2 Contract; 12-month contract-to-permanent-hire opportunity.

As a member of the Systems Engineering team, you will join a diverse team and apply your skills to analyze and develop system and subsystem requirements, interface control documents, support systems architecture and design, system integration, test, verification, and validation to ensure the system satisfies the intent of customer requirements. This role involves creating innovative solutions to technical challenges, providing system support with automation, modern tools, and overseeing projects to ultimately deliver the end product.

Position Responsibilities
  • Leads Ground and System Level verification, validation, integration and test
  • Leads the planning, organization, implementation of requirements management processes, tools, risk, issues, opportunity and technology readiness
  • Applies an interdisciplinary, collaborative approach to plan, design, and develop requirements
  • Develops and executes test plans, procedures, and verification reports
  • Resolves cross-functional technical issues
  • Evaluates customer/operational needs to define system performance requirements, integrate technical parameters and assure compatibility of all physical, functional and program interfaces
  • Performs various analyses for affordability, safety, reliability, maintainability, testability, human systems integration, survivability, vulnerability, susceptibility, system security, regulatory, certification, product assurance and other specialties quality factors into a preferred configuration to optimize total system of systems and/or system architecture supporting mission success
  • Writes requirements and ICDs for the ground systems
  • Supports ConOps development and product design, development, and test
  • Develops Ground Segment Operational Products in support of Space based systems
  • Supports complex system level threads required to run missions in space
  • Works with a team of engineers using scaled agile development process
  • Engages in model based systems engineering
  • Leads, mentors, and trains others
Requirements
  • Currently active, DoD-issued Top Secret Security Clearance
  • Bachelor of Science degree from an accredited course of study in Engineering, Engineering Technology (including Manufacturing Engineering Technology), Computer Science, Data Science,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ry or non-US equivalent qualifications directly related to the work statement
  • Minimum 5+ years of related work experience or an equivalent combination of technical education and experience
